Renaud Gaubert
7b9ebf879b glsl: avoid compiler's segfault when processing operators with void arguments
This is done by returning an rvalue of type void in the
ast_function_expression::hir function instead of a void expression.

This produces (in the case of the ternary) an hir with a call
to the void returning function and an assignment of a void variable
which will be optimized out (the assignment) during the optimization
pass.

This fix results in having a valid subexpression in the many
different cases where the subexpressions are functions whose
return values are void.

Thus preventing to dereference NULL in the following cases:
  * binary operator
  * unary operators
  * ternary operator
  * comparison operators (except equal and nequal operator)

Equal and nequal had to be handled as a special case because
instead of segfaulting on a forbidden syntax it was now accepting
expressions with a void return value on either (or both) side of
the expression.

Kenneth Graunke
9f1e250e77 glsl: Mark array access when copying to a temporary for the ?: operator.
Piglit's spec/glsl-1.20/compiler/structure-and-array-operations/
array-selection.vert test contains the following code:

   gl_Position = (pick_from_a_or_b ? a : b)[i];

where "a" and "b" are uniform vec4[2] variables.

ast_to_hir creates a temporary vec4[2] variable, conditional_tmp, and
generates an if-block to copy one or the other:

   (declare (temporary) (array vec4 2) conditional_tmp)
   (if (var_ref pick_from_a_or_b)
     ((assign () (var_ref conditional_tmp) (var_ref a)))
     ((assign () (var_ref conditional_tmp) (var_ref b))))

However, we failed to update max_array_access for "a" and "b", so it
remained 0 - here, the whole array is being accessed.  At link time,
update_array_sizes() used this bogus information to change the types
of "a" and "b" to vec4[1].  We then had assignments from a vec4[1] to
a vec4[2], which is highly illegal.

This tripped assertions in nir_split_var_copies with scalar VS.

Samuel Iglesias Gonsalvez
187ace73a9 glsl: A shader cannot redefine or overload built-in functions in GLSL ES 3.00
Create a new search function to look for matching built-in functions by name
and use it for built-in function redefinition or overload in GLSL ES 3.00.

GLSL ES 3.0 spec, chapter 6.1 "Function Definitions", page 71

  "A shader cannot redefine or overload built-in functions."

While in GLSL ES 1.0 specification, chapter 8 "Built-in Functions"

  "User code can overload the built-in functions but cannot redefine them."

So this check is specific to GLSL ES 3.00.

Brian Paul
14379a0644 glsl: fix several use-after-free bugs
The get_variable_being_redeclared() function can free the 'var' argument.
Thereafter, we cannot assume that 'var' is a valid  pointer.  This patch
replaces 'var->name' with 'earlier->name' in two places and calls
is_gl_identifier(var->name) before 'var' might get freed.

This fixes several piglit GLSL crashes, including:
spec/glsl-1.50/execution/geometry/clip-distance-in-param
spec/glsl-1.50/execution/geometry/clip-distance-bulk-copy
spec/glsl-1.50/compiler/gs-redeclares-pervertex-out-before-global-redeclaration.geom

I'm not sure why these were not spotted sooner.
A similar bug was previously fixed by f9cecca7a.

Tapani Pälli
73dd50acf6 glsl: implement switch flow control using a loop
Patch removes old variable based logic for handling a break inside
switch. Switch is put inside a loop so that existing infrastructure
for loop flow control can be used for the switch, now also dead code
elimination works properly.

Possible 'continue' call inside a switch needs now special handling
which is taken care of by detecting continue, breaking out and calling
continue for the outside loop.

Kenneth Graunke
3d051772c8 glsl: Only create one ir_function for a given name.
Piglit's spec/glsl-1.10/linker/override-builtin-{const,uniform}-05 tests
do the following:

1. Call abs(float) - a built-in function.
2. Create a user-defined replacement for abs(float).
3. Call abs(float) again - now the user function.

At step 1, we created an ir_function which included the built-in
signature, added it to the symbol table, and emitted it into the IR
stream.

Then, when processing the function definition at step 2, we'd see that
there was already an ir_function.  But, since there were no user-defined
functions, we skipped over a bunch of code, and ended up creating a
second one.  This new ir_function shadowed the original in the symbol
table, but both ended up in the IR stream.

This results in an awkward situation where searching for an ir_function
via the symbol table, a forward linked list walk, and a reverse linked
list walk may return different ir_functions.  This seems undesirable.

This patch instead re-uses the existing ir_function, putting both
built-in and user-defined signatures in the same one.  The previous
patch's additional filtering ensures everything continues working.
